    Love this place!! Super unassuming neighborhood bar with amazing sounds. I came here on a Saturday night with a friend visiting out of town who is staying in the area. They were playing everything from Kaytranada to Afrobeats. Great drinks for a great price. My go-to is the Hibiscus Margarita which packs a bite for just $12. The security and bartenders are chill. There's pool table there if that's your thing. There's also a back room where the DJ plays that's super cool.

    A large, open space with all the wooden elements of a cozy European pub await you at this remarkable bar right off the Jefferson stop (apparently they call it Jeff-Town but no local has yet to confirm this claim). In addition to a spacious bar there's a larger booth sectioned off with high dividers, which would be a cozy intimate spot for a good group of friends among the otherwise spacious areas (too large for a date though). The place is connected with social justice organizations. Besides the fact that it's a great cause, the connection has seemed to attracted really genuine bartenders. It's the type of community that's hard to find, especially in New York. Large open windows at the front. To the back, a smaller curtained underpass to even more seating. That area doubles for dancing an larger events, which are pretty frequent. Oh did I mention great happy hour prices? Whether your the shameless Bushwick​ hipster who goes for a beer and a shot or overly sophisticated ordering Old Fashions, you'll find all options discounted!
